Dermablend Professional has appointed Tara Pyle as its new vice president, overseeing the brand’s development and strategy. Pyle, who brings more than a decade of marketing experience to her new role, replaces Malena Higuera, who has served as Dermablend’s general manager for four years.
Pyle will continue to build on the successes of Dermablend’s science-backed product innovation and help carry out its mission of developing solutions for all - no matter the skin type, tone or condition.
“It’s an exciting time to welcome Tara to the Active Cosmetics Division to lead Dermablend, as we’re seeing a growing demand in skin-first, science-backed and dermatologist-endorsed products,” said Marc Toulemonde, president of L’Oréal’s Active Cosmetics Division. “Her knowledge of the industry and passion for the Dermablend brand will help to continue driving the success of the business.”
Experience
Prior to this position, Pyle served as VP of global marketing & international business development for essie. During her time in this role, she implemented product portfolio strategy for the brand to unlock incremental consumers and increase market share. She helped drive essie to be the #1 nail brand in Western Europe and reach record market share in the US. Pyle began her career at L’Oreal in the Professional Products Division, working on L’Oreal Professionnel, Redken, and Matrix, where she gained a deep understanding of leveraging professional expertise and engaging professional advocates to build strong brands.
Pyle began her new role as vice president of Dermablend on August 17.
